If you’re trying to get online but your USB Wi-Fi adapter is not connecting to the Internet, here are some solutions you can use. USB Wi-Fi adapters eliminate the need for running cables or installing internal hardware, plus you can use them on multiple devices. If your computer has no Wi-Fi connection built into it, you can choose to use a USB Wi-Fi adapter to ensure you get online and continue browsing, streaming Netflix, or even playing games.
